The Earl of Spencer, Southfields
The Earl Spencer is a real revelatory find amidst the culinary desert that is Southfields, not least because whoever was responsible for doing it up clearly values 'character' over design, resulting in a resolutely comfy, unpretentious-looking place. Equally, the chef clearly places faith in the time-honoured, oft-neglected virtues of first-class ingredients, properly prepared and cooked.For my visit I had atlantic prawns (I'm a sucker for seafood) and they were excellent, plump, juicy mouthfuls served in decent portions, whilst Ms Hater pronounced on her chicken terrine ajudgement delivered as 'ooh YEAH!'.
I followed up with pig's cheeks (i'm an uneven bigger sucker for unusual cuts) and -glory be! - They were served with sprouts, cooked by quite possibly the only other person in South London, apart from me, who actually both likes these criminally-vilified vegetables and knows how to cook them. Result? Hearty, punchy portion of pig and succulent, satisfying sprouts. Ms Hater, meanwhile - a lady who has been known to threaten legal action and/or diplomatic repercussions over steaks not cooked to her entire satisfaction - chewed and munched in contented near-silence over her Medium Rare one (with chips, carrots and some other veg I think) - and then said at the end, with a big smile "THAT'S how I like my steak".
Throw in friendly, charming staff and a couple of pints of decent Ale (Hooky), and all in all it was one contented, all-is-right-with-the-world couple who tottered back home.
